Apology to Jack and Jill Production­s

-

On Friday August 5, the Daily Dispatch published an article titled “Film Contracts Claim Joburg Firm Failed to Pay them in Full”.

In the article, the publicatio­n recorded a claim by a former service provider, Mak and Mak Arts, that it had not been paid in full by Jack and Jill Production­s for catering services in 2020, and claimed she was owed R156,699.

Jack and Jill Production­s strongly denied each and every one of her allegation­s.

In support of its denial it provided seven proofs of payment dated July 2020 and October 2020, amounting to R210,414.25, that it had made to Mak and Mak Arts and/or Thami Ralo.

It said it owed nothing more.

In the article, the Daily Dispatch incorrectl­y recorded that Jack and Jill Production­s had produced only “proof of payment slips” dated July 14 2020, August 17 2020 and October 7 2020 made out to Thami Ralo in the total amount of R80,000.

The error was a serious one and the Daily Dispatch apologises for it and any embarrassm­ent this may have caused to Jack and Jill Production­s.

Furthermor­e, the Daily Dispatch cited two other anonymous sources who claimed to have been contracted by Jack and Jill Production­s in 2020.

They claimed they had to work unfair overtime, were not paid their salaries timeously or in full, and did not get payslips outlining deductions.

As the sources did not want their names divulged to Jack And Jill Production­s, the company was unable to refute their claims apart from a blanket denial.

However, it has pointed out that contractor­s are not entitled to salaries or payslips, and only get paid the contracted amount.

It requested the names of the contractor­s, which the Dispatch was not in a position to divulge, as they had requested anonymity.

The Daily Dispatch agrees it did not do its due diligence with regard to the story, and apologises unreserved­ly for any embarrassm­ent the story may have caused to Jack and Jill Production­s.
